Disable a Check Constraint with INSERT and UPDATE Statements

Background information

You can disable a check constraint when data is added to, updated in, or deleted from a table. Disabling a constraint enables you to perform the following transactions:

Select the option to disable a check constraint during INSERT and UPDATE transactions if you know that new data will violate the constraint, or if the constraint applies only to the data already in the database.

Disable a check constraint with INSERT and UPDATE statements

  1. In the Database window, click Database Diagrams   under Objects, click the database diagram you want to open, and then click Design on the Database window toolbar.
  2. In your database diagram, right-click the table containing the constraint, then select Properties from the shortcut menu.
  3. Choose the Check Constraints tab.
  4. Select the constraint from the Selected constraint list.
  5. Clear the Enforce constraint for INSERTs and UPDATEs check box.

    You can select this option after you add or modify data to guarantee that the constraint applies to subsequent data modifications.